puts
putsはオブジェクトの内容を表示する。文の実行ごとに改行する。
| 
					 1 2 3 4 5 6 7 8 9  | 
						puts("Ruby") puts("Diamond") puts(["one", "two", 3]) # Ruby # Diamond # one # two # 3  | 
					
printはオブジェクトの内容を表示する。改行はしない。
| 
					 1 2 3 4 5  | 
						print("Ruby") print("Diamond") print(["one", "two", 3]) # RubyDiamond["one", "two", 3]  | 
					
p
pはオブジェクトの形式がわかるように表示する。文の実行ごとに改行する。
| 
					 1 2 3 4 5 6 7  | 
						p("Ruby") p('Diamond') p(["one", "two", 3]) # "Ruby" # "Diamond" # ["one", "two", 3]  |